Listen to Dvořák's Symphony No. 7 in D minor! The work was premiered in 1885 in London, and the composer himself conducted the concert. It is considered to be one of Dvořák's finest symphonies, but also one of the greatest in the entire symphonic repertoire: its gravity, its melodic richness, the Germanic accents that vary the Czech nature of his composition... All of these elements render the Seventh a well-balanced and accomplished score. Symphony No. 7 in D Minor was commissioned by the London Philharmonic Society shoftly after Dvořák's enrollment as an honorary member. It was Dvořák's first symphony commission, and the Czech master faced many challenges in its composition: for example, he did not know whether to free the work from Czech specificities and he had to go over it three times to write the introduction of Symphony No. 7 in D Minor. Dvořák's Symphony No. 7 in D Minor premiered in London in 1885 under the baton of the composer himself. Since its premiere, the work has been a resounding success! In the present day, it is considered as one of the most beautiful scores of the symphonic repertoire. In his composition of Symphony No. 7 in D Minor, Dvořák was inspired by Brahms’s Symphony No. 3. Even though the success of the Seventh was immediately recognizable in the musica milieu, it did not prevent Dvořák’s editor, Simrock, from showing reluctance to pay the illustrious composer! For his Symphony No. 7 in D MInor, Dvořák would receive 3,000 marks, a small sum for such a large score and a composition of such undeniably high quality.
